In a M-Division 1 matchup, US Heffingen B (HEFB) secured a 69-54 victory over T71 Dudelange B (T71B) at Heffingen. The game was tightly contested in the first half, with T71B leading 14-10 after the first quarter. However, HEFB turned the tide in the second quarter, outscoring T71B 19-12 to take a 29-26 lead into halftime.
The third quarter saw HEFB extend their lead, finishing the period ahead 43-37. The final quarter was decisive, with HEFB dominating 26-17, securing their win. Gerry Schuder Minden was instrumental for HEFB, scoring 20 points, including a series of free throws and a crucial three-pointer in the third quarter. Manuel Scholtus added 13 points, contributing significantly in the second half. Joé Prim, despite fouling out, scored 12 points and was a key player in the first half.
For T71B, Léo Martin Gutierrez-Ortega, a French player, led with 12 points but fouled out in the fourth quarter, impacting their ability to close the gap. Rafael Costa Farinha also scored 10 points, showing promise despite the loss.
HEFB's victory marks their second consecutive win, improving their position to 5th in the division. T71B, on the other hand, continues their struggles, remaining at the bottom of the standings with a series of losses.
